Bansi

Bansi is a village located in Rupbas tehsil of Bharatpur district in Rajasthan, India. It is situated 13km away from sub-district headquarter Rupbas (tehsildar office) and 53km away from district headquarter Bharatpur. As per 2009 stats, Paharpur is the gram panchayat of Bansi village.

About Bansi

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bansi is 075347. The village spans a total geographical area of 508.14 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 321403. Bharatpur is nearest town to Bansi village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 53km away.

When it comes to local governance, Bansi village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Bayana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Bharatpur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Bansi

Below is a concise population overview of Bansi as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 2,090 1,089 1,001
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 433 228 205
Scheduled Castes (SC) 1,203 620 583
Scheduled Tribes (ST) N/A N/A N/A
Literate Population 1,172 757 415
Illiterate Population 918 332 586

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Bansi village:

  • The total population of Bansi village is around 2,090, including approximately 1,089 males and 1,001 females, with a sex ratio of 919 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 433 children aged 0–6 years in Bansi village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Bansi village has 1,203 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C).
  • The literacy rate of Bansi village is about 56.08%, with male literacy at 69.51% and female literacy at 41.46%.
  • There are around 367 households in Bansi village.

Connectivity of Bansi

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bansi. As per the 2011 stats, Bansi had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within village
